How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    About the Role

    Ready for a career that's truly different?

    Mountain Healthcare is one of the UK's leading providers of forensic healthcare within the Health and Justice sector. Working in partnership with NHSE, police, and wider criminal justice agencies, we deliver high-quality care to some of the most vulnerable people in our communities. We are proud to be guided by our core values of Being Kind and Doing the Right Thing.

    Do you want to use your clinical skills in a role focused on compassionate, trauma-informed care?

    We are seeking a GMC-registered Doctor to join our team. This is an opportunity to support children, young people and adults who access Sexual Assault Referral Centres (SARC) helping each patient feel safe, listened to and in control of their care.

    The role is for all ages covering both paediatric and adult services. There is a requirement for some travel as part of the role dependent on base location.

    FTE salary: £ 80,504.16 - £90,056.21 (pro rata)

    Contracted Hours: 32 Hours pw

    Shift pattern: Mixture of available shift patterns:

    Monday - Sunday: 9pm-9am (Night only Rota)
    Monday - Friday: 9am-5pm
    Saturday: 11am-3pm
    Sunday: 2pm-6pm

    Location: Cambridgeshire SARC, The Elms, PE29 6NT

    The role of Sexual Offence Examiner is critical in providing victims of sexual assault with the dedicated support and care required. As a Sexual Offence Examiner, you will learn through clinical placements and blended learning, as well as receiving support with an allocated mentor. We will identify an individualised programme of education and exposure to clinical environments, providing opportunities for examinations, in addition to financial support whilst undertaking this post.

    Job Opportunity

    Key Responsibilities Include:

    Forensic examinations and obtaining forensic exhibits.
    Develop Forensic strategies according to FFLM guidelines.
    Actively working in partnership with external MDTs and Police.
    Point of contact for Police and Social Services to discuss referral pathways.
    Undertaking holistic assessments including sexual health, mental health, and safeguarding.
    Supporting the continued quality improvement of the service.
    Working under the Forensic Science Regulator requirements.
    Obtaining consent for Health and Forensic procedures

    Mountain Healthcare will support you with the following:

    Contribution from Mountain Healthcare for Medical Malpractice Insurance
    Full funding for courses and exams leading up to full Membership of the Faculty of Forensic and Legal Medicine in Sexual Offence Medicine
    Access to online appraisal software for revalidation
    Full Funding for courses required for work, e.g FMERSA
    Access to in hours appraisers, clinical mentors & clinical directors to support your career development and wellbeing.
    Travel for training days will also be a requirement of this role. Hotel and subsistence will be reimbursed in line with the Expenses Policy

    Essential Skills

    Essential Skills & Knowledge:

    GMC-registered Doctor
    A minimum of 3 years + relevant post Foundation experience.
    Knowledge and understanding of safeguarding children and adults.
    Knowledge and understanding of confidentiality.
    Experience of working in Sexual health, Paediatrics, GP or Obs/Gynae.
    A UK driving license is required for this role and access to a vehicle.
    Advanced DBS and level 2 Police vetting will be required. This requires residency for 3 years in the UK
    Medical Indemnity by start date is also a requirement.

    Desired:

    Diploma in Legal Medicine
    Member of the Faculty for Forensic and Legal Medicine
    Previous experience working in a SARC setting or custodial environments

    Other info:

    Note that we cannot support International Visas.
    Police Vetting is a requirement of the post.

    What makes this post different:

    1:1 monthly supervision with allocated mentor, safeguarding supervisor or Line Manager
    Additionally taking part in research, audit, teaching and sitting FFLM exams will be encouraged.
    Clinical forensic healthcare is a rapidly growing career path as demand for specialist services increases
